Modern databases power everything from e-commerce platforms to healthcare systems, making their reliable performance absolutely critical to business operations. Yet traditional monitoring approaches that simply track CPU usage and memory consumption no longer meet the needs of today's complex data infrastructures. Database observability represents a fundamental shift in how organizations understand and optimize their database performance, transforming reactive troubleshooting into proactive performance management.
Monitoring vs. Observability
Traditional monitoring tells you that something is wrong—perhaps response times have slowed or error rates have increased. Database observability, however, goes several steps further by helping you understand why problems occur and how to prevent them. This approach incorporates three essential pillars: metrics that quantify performance, logs that record system events, and traces that follow individual transactions through your infrastructure. Together, these elements provide the contextual insights needed to diagnose issues quickly and optimize performance continuously.
The difference becomes particularly apparent in distributed architectures where databases span multiple environments and interact with numerous applications. While traditional monitoring might alert you to slow response times, observability platforms can pinpoint the exact query causing bottlenecks, identify underutilized indexes, and even suggest optimization strategies based on historical patterns. This deeper visibility empowers database administrators to move from firefighting to strategic performance optimization.
The Evolution of Specialized Monitoring Tools
As database environments have grown more complex, specialized observability platforms have emerged to address these challenges. Leading solutions provide comprehensive visibility across multiple database engines, offering features such as query-level performance tracking, execution plan analysis, and automated anomaly detection. These platforms excel at correlating database performance with application metrics, helping teams understand how database issues impact overall user experience.
What makes modern tools particularly powerful is their ability to collect and analyze vast amounts of performance data in real time. They can track query execution patterns, monitor resource utilization across database clusters, and detect subtle performance degradations before they escalate into serious problems. Many platforms also incorporate machine learning algorithms that establish baseline performance profiles and automatically alert administrators when behavior deviates from normal patterns.
Navicat Monitor: Comprehensive Database Performance Management
Navicat Monitor exemplifies modern database observability through its agentless architecture that monitors MySQL, MariaDB, PostgreSQL, and SQL Server instances without requiring software installation on database servers. The platform supports both locally hosted instances and popular cloud services including Amazon RDS, Amazon Aurora, Oracle Cloud, Google Cloud, and Microsoft Azure, making it particularly valuable for organizations managing heterogeneous database environments.
The platform provides advanced root cause analysis capabilities that enable administrators to drill down into server metrics, performance statistics, hardware usage, and historical data when issues arise. Its built-in alert system allows administrators to define custom thresholds and receive notifications via email, SMS, SNMP, or Slack when warning or critical conditions occur, ensuring databases remain constantly available and performing optimally.
Navicat Monitor includes rich real-time and historical graphs that provide detailed views of server load, performance, availability, disk usage, network throughput, table locks, and replication health. The platform's Query Analyzer identifies long-running queries based on execution duration, wait types, CPU usage, and database read-write operations, allowing administrators to quickly identify and resolve performance bottlenecks. Users can also create custom metrics by writing their own queries to collect performance data specific to their needs and receive alerts when values exceed defined thresholds.
The Future of Database Performance Management
Database observability platforms represent a critical evolution in how organizations manage their data infrastructure. As databases continue to grow in complexity and importance, the deep visibility provided by observability tools becomes not just beneficial but essential. The integration of machine learning, automated diagnostics, and predictive analytics into these platforms promises even greater capabilities in the future, enabling truly proactive database management where potential issues are identified and resolved before they impact users. For organizations seeking to maintain competitive advantage in an increasingly data-driven world, adopting comprehensive observability solutions is no longer optional — it's a strategic necessity!

